Understanding Pain: Acute vs. Chronic

Before diving into treatments, it is vital to comprehend that not all pain is created equal. Physician normally divide pain into two main classifications:

  1. Acute Pain: This type of pain is abrupt, sharp, and usually has a clear cause, such as a broken bone, a surgical cut, or a burn. It serves as a crucial caution signal from the body and typically deals with as the underlying injury heals.
  2. Chronic Pain: Defined as pain that continues for longer than 3 months (or past the normal recovery time), persistent pain can be constant or periodic. Conditions like fibromyalgia, lower pain in the back, and osteoarthritis are typical culprits. Persistent pain typically needs a multi-disciplinary management approach instead of a fast repair.

Non-Pharmacological and Physical Treatments

For Pain relief Prescriptions those who want to prevent heavy dependence on medication– or for those handling chronic conditions where Buy Drugs Illegally alone are insufficient– non-pharmacological treatments use powerful relief by dealing with the root mechanical or neurological reasons for pain.

Popular Physical Therapies

  • Physical Therapy (PT): A customized routine of stretches, enhancing exercises, and manual treatment designed to enhance movement, restore function, and reduce strain on agonizing joints and muscles.
  • Chiropractic Care: Focuses on the diagnosis and treatment of neuromuscular disorders, with an emphasis on back control to improve alignment and minimize nerve irritation.
  • Massage Therapy: Helps release tight muscles, enhance local blood circulation, and lower stress hormonal agents that can worsen the understanding of pain.
  • Acupuncture: An ancient Traditional Chinese Medicine practice including the insertion of thin needles into particular points on the body. It is thought to stimulate the central nerve system, launching natural endorphins to obstruct pain signals.

Interventional Procedures and Advanced Therapies

When conservative treatments fail to supply sufficient relief, doctors may suggest interventional pain management techniques. These are minimally invasive procedures designed to target specific pain generators in the body.

  • Corticosteroid Injections: Anti-inflammatory medication injected directly into joints, bursae, or the epidural space around the spine to offer targeted relief from inflammation.
  • Radiofrequency Ablation (RFA): Uses heat produced by radio waves to momentarily disable specific nerves that are transmitting pain signals to the brain.
  • Nerve Blocks: Local anesthetics injected around specific nerves to numb the pain path, typically used for diagnostic functions or short-term relief.
  • 10s Therapy (Transcutaneous Electrical Nerve Stimulation): A small, battery-operated gadget delivers low-voltage electrical currents to the skin through electrodes, disrupting pain signals before they reach the brain.

Lifestyle Adjustments and Holistic Self-Care

Pain Relief Medications management is not solely reliant on medical interventions; everyday practices play a profound function in how the body processes and heals from pain.

  • Anti-Inflammatory Diet: Consuming foods rich in antioxidants and omega-3 fatty acids (such as leafy greens, berries, fatty fish, and turmeric) can assist lower systemic swelling.
  • Routine, Low-Impact Exercise: While resting is very important throughout intense injuries, gentle movement like swimming, strolling, or yoga avoids tightness and launches natural pain-relieving endorphins.
  • Quality Sleep: Poor sleep is closely connected to increased level of sensitivity to pain. Prioritizing sleep hygiene enables the body to fix tissues and control neurological pain processing.
  • Stress Management: Stress causes muscles to tense and amplifies pain perception. Practices like mindfulness meditation, deep breathing exercises, and cognitive behavior modification (CBT) can significantly minimize the emotional and physical problem of persistent pain.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. When should I see a doctor for pain?

You ought to look for medical attention if your pain is unexpected and serious, accompanied by numbness or weakness, triggered by a significant injury, or if it does not enhance with rest and over-the-counter treatments after a week or more. Persistent pain that interrupts your sleep or everyday activities should also be examined.

2. Are natural pain treatments safe?

Numerous natural remedies– such as turmeric, ginger, and physical treatment– are really safe. Nevertheless, “natural” does not immediately suggest safe. Natural supplements can engage negatively with prescription medications. Always notify your physician about any supplements you are taking.

3. Can chronic pain be entirely treated?

While some forms of chronic pain can be solved by treating the underlying cause, others might not have a total “remedy.” In such cases, the objective of treatment shifts to pain management— lessening signs, improving physical function, and enhancing general quality of life.

4. What is the safest pain medication for long-lasting use?

There is no single “safest” medication, as safety depends on individual health history, age, and organ function. Acetaminophen is frequently gentler on the stomach than NSAIDs, but it carries threats to the liver in high doses. Long-term use of any medication must be monitored carefully by a doctor.
